4.2.129 mep <Instance> lt

Command:

mep <Instance> lt <prio> { { mep-id <mepid> } | { mac <mac> } } ttl <ttl>

mep Maintenance Entity Point

<Instance> The MEP instance number.

lt Link Trace

<Prio : 0-7> Priority in case of tagged OAM. In the EVC domain this is the COS-ID.

mac Link Trace target unicast MAC to be used in case of LT against MIP.

<Mac : mac_addr> Link Trace target unicast MAC value.

mep-id Peer MEP-ID for Link Trace target unicast MAC. The MAC is taken from peer MEP MAC database.

<Mepid : uint> Peer MEP-ID value.

ttl Time To Live.

<Ttl : uint> Time To Live value

Default:

Usage Guide:

To configure Link Trace of MEP.

Example:

To configure Link Trace of MEP 1 as below table

Switch# configure terminal

Switch (config)# mep 1 lt 4 mac 11-3A-15-A3-53-44
